Why Micro‑Training Hubs Matter
For decades, the narrative around elite sports development has been dominated by sprawling national academies and multimillion‑dollar facilities. While those institutions undeniably produce world‑class talent, they also create barriers—geographic, financial, and cultural—that keep many promising athletes on the sidelines. Micro‑training hubs flip that script by offering:
- Accessibility: Located on main streets, subway stops, or within mixed‑use developments, they’re just a short walk from where athletes live.
- Affordability: Membership models are designed to be pocket‑friendly, often using tiered pricing or pay‑as‑you‑go options.
- Personalization: Smaller spaces allow coaches to tailor programs to individual needs rather than applying a one‑size‑fits‑all regimen.
But the real kicker? These hubs are not just gyms—they’re data‑rich ecosystems that blend the intimacy of a community center with the analytical power of a professional sports lab.
The Tech Backbone: Turning Data Into Real‑World Advantage
One might think that a modest 2,000‑square‑foot space couldn’t possibly house the kind of sophisticated analytics reserved for Olympic training centers. Yet, thanks to advancements in wearable sensors, AI‑driven video analysis, and cloud computing, micro‑training hubs are packing a punch.
Consider the humble data-driven performance insights platform that integrates with a simple wristband. Within seconds, it captures heart‑rate variability, stride length, and even micro‑movements during a sprint. This data streams to a cloud dashboard, where algorithms flag inefficiencies and suggest real‑time adjustments.
What’s fascinating is how the scale of data collection is democratized. An aspiring 16‑year‑old sprinter can receive the same level of technical feedback that once required a full‑time sports scientist. The result? Faster skill acquisition, reduced injury risk, and a clearer pathway to higher‑level competition.
Community‑First Coaching Models
Technology alone isn’t enough. The soul of a micro‑training hub lies in its community‑first coaching philosophy. Coaches here wear many hats: mentor, data analyst, and sometimes even motivational speaker. They build trust by knowing athletes by name, celebrating small victories, and fostering a culture of continuous improvement.
One successful model pairs senior athletes with younger peers in “skill‑share” sessions. These aren’t just drills; they’re storytelling moments where seasoned competitors recount personal challenges and how they used data to overcome plateaus. This mentorship loop creates a self‑sustaining pipeline of talent, reinforcing the hub’s reputation and drawing more members.
Economic Viability: Turning Chaos Into Competitive Advantage
Running a gym has traditionally been a high‑risk business—high overheads, equipment depreciation, and seasonal membership fluctuations. Micro‑training hubs, however, are redefining the economics of sports facilities. By leveraging AI‑powered analytics for operational efficiency, they can predict peak usage times, optimize staffing, and even forecast equipment maintenance before breakdowns occur.
Moreover, many hubs supplement membership revenue with ancillary services: virtual coaching subscriptions, branded merchandise, and data‑driven performance reports sold to athletes and their families. This diversified income stream not only stabilizes cash flow but also positions the hub as a holistic performance partner rather than just a place to lift weights.
Risk Management: The Unsung Hero of Sports Development
In elite sports, the line between a minor injury and a career‑ending setback can be razor‑thin. Micro‑training hubs are increasingly integrating risk mitigation strategies that were once the domain of large federations. Think comprehensive insurance packages, injury‑tracking software, and protocols that align with best practices in sports medicine.
By adopting a proactive stance—such as regular biomechanical screenings and personalized load‑management plans—these hubs protect athletes’ health while also safeguarding their own operational liability. The result is a win‑win: athletes train smarter, and facilities reduce the likelihood of costly claims.

Designing the Ideal Micro‑Training Space
While technology and community are pillars, the physical environment can amplify—or dampen—the hub’s impact. Here are key design considerations:
- Modular Layout: Movable walls and equipment allow the space to morph between cardio zones, strength areas, and recovery lounges.
- Natural Light: Studies show that daylight improves mood and performance; large windows also reduce energy costs.
- Acoustic Management: Sound‑absorbing panels keep the space focused, while subtle music can enhance rhythm-based training.
- Digital Integration: Screens displaying live performance metrics keep athletes engaged and informed.
When these elements converge, the hub transforms from a simple gym into an immersive performance laboratory—one that feels welcoming and elite at the same time.
The Road Ahead: Scaling the Micro‑Movement
The momentum behind micro‑training hubs is more than a fleeting trend. Investors are recognizing the scalability of the model, and city planners are eager to incorporate them into mixed‑use developments. As the ecosystem matures, we can anticipate several developments:
- Franchise Networks: Standardized technology stacks and coaching curricula will enable rapid replication across regions.
- Cross‑Sport Collaboration: Shared data platforms could allow a sprinter to learn from a rower’s power output metrics, fostering interdisciplinary innovation.
- Enhanced Talent Identification: Aggregated performance data across hubs could feed into national scouting databases, democratizing talent discovery.
Ultimately, the goal isn’t to replace traditional academies but to complement them, creating a more inclusive and data‑rich pathway for athletes of every background.
